The Samsung Galaxy S23 Ultra sports a 6.8-inch QHD+ Dynamic AMOLED display with a 120Hz refresh rate and up to 1,750 nits of claimed peak brightness. Under the hood, this flagship smartphone model comes with a custom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 chip for Galaxy phones.
For photography, the Galaxy S23 Ultra houses a 200MP OIS camera, a 12MP ultra-wide sensor, and a 10MP 3x telephoto lens along with a 10MP 10x periscope telephoto lens. For selfies, the device has a 12MP front-facing camera. Lastly, the Galaxy S23 Ultra is backed by a 5,000mAh battery that supports 45W fast charging.
